Is 5-inch or 6-inch gutter better?

To reduce the stress, we recommend using gutter guards of the appropriate size. 6-inch gutters can handle almost 50% more water than 5-inch gutters, and they provide a better water flow. Accordingly, a 6-inch gutter system is less likely to get clogged up.

What gutters last the longest?

According to the National Association of Home Builders, the lifespan of gutters depends on the type of materials they're made with.

  • Copper:50+ years (downspouts 100+ years)
  • Vinyl:25 years.
  • Aluminum:20 years (downspouts 40 years)
  • Galvanized Steel:20 years.

What is the most common residential gutter size?

The standard size for residential gutters is 5 inches, but homeowners can choose 6-inch gutters instead. While traditional 5-inch gutters are a common choice among homeowners, 6-inch gutters can hold significantly more water.

Are vinyl gutters better than aluminum?

Unlike aluminum gutters that come with seamless options, vinyl gutters are only available in sections. As a result, they're more likely to leak. The average life span for vinyl gutters is about a couple of decades because of their weather sensitivity. Aluminum gutters can better withstand adverse weather conditions.

What should the pitch of a gutter be?

The standard rain gutter slope is half of an inch for every 10 feet. This means that your gutter should be a half-inch lower in height at every 10-foot mark until you reach the downspout.

How far apart should gutter hangers be?

Hanger Spacing If you live in a warm area with less rain, then you should install your gutter hangers near the middle of the gutter every 24 inches or where there is a rafter. For rainy or snowy climates, you should install the gutter hangers closer together, no more than 18 inches apart.

Which gutter is better aluminum or steel?

Steel gutters are undoubtedly more durable and will keep its shape and profile much longer. . They're also harder to dent and hold up well in the heat. Steel, however, is not a rust-free metal, so it takes a bit more work to maintain.

Which is better seamless or regular gutters?

One of the obvious benefits is seamless gutters are stronger and more reliable than sectional gutters because it is one piece of gutter which provides added rigidity and strength. Also, because seamless gutters are made up of one continuous piece of gutter, they substantially reduce the chances of leakages.

What is the most common problem with gutters?

The most common problem we see with gutters is clogging. When gutters become clogged, they can't drain properly and can start to overflow during rainstorms. When the water can't pass through properly, it can start to cause problems with your foundation.

What is better metal or plastic gutters?

Metal gutters take less damage as plastic ones due to ultraviolet light exposure. UV light causes plastic gutters to become brittle, weakening the brackets and rubber seals found at the joints. The result of such UV exposure and thermal movement is a parting of the joints and unavoidable leakages.
